Top Timbar Store | Reviews & Ratings | comparemela.com

Timbar store in India - 261501/ near katka/ near kanpur

Timbar store in India - 334004/ near bikaner/ near bikaner

Timbar store in India - 229128/ near rae-bareli

Timbar store in India - 249204/ near dehradun

Timbar store in India - 421201/ near thane

Timbar store in India - 229205/ near bhitar-gaon/ near unnao

Timbar store in India - 752109/ near sheopur

Timbar store in India - 226002/ near lucknow

Timbar store in India - 229203/ near bahai/ near rae-bareli